In the heart of the Pacific Ocean, nest Tahiti and 117 other islands of the Polynesia.
It is the biggest island of the French Polynesia, in the South of the Pacific Ocean. It is a part of Windward Islands in the Société archipelago.
Tahiti is a mountainous island dominated by The summit of Orohena accompanied with the famous silhouettes of Aorai, with the Diadem, and with the mountain Marau (on 1493 m).
The capital, Papeete, situated on the northwest coast, offers a natural harbour protected by cliffs. The town the political and economic heart of the country, extends over the narrow coastal band and the sides of the North and western mountains of the island are colonized by of rich residences. Of circular and massive shape, the big island Tahiti Damaged crossed by beautiful deep valleys is connected with the small island also mountainous Tahiti Iti, by the narrow isthmus of Taravao.
